  • Western blot analysis was performed on extracts from U-87MG (lane 1, 15 μg) using Cyclin E1 Rabbit pAb.Proteins were transferred to a PVDF membrane and blocked with 5% non-fat milk in TBST at 4°C overnight.The primary antibody (1:1000 dilution) and the loading control antibody (GAPDH, HY-P80137, 1:20000 dilution) were incubated in 5% non-fat milk in TBST for 1 hour at 37°C.Goat Anti-Rabbit IgG-HRP Secondary Antibody (1:20000 dilution) was then applied for 40 minutes at 37°C.

  • Western blot analysis of extracts from Hela (lane 2(20μg), Hela (lane 3(40μg), using Cyclin E1 Antibody. Proteins were transferred to a PVDF membrane and blocked with 5% BSA in TBST for 2 hour at room temperature. The primary antibody and Loading control antibody (Beta Actin, HY-P80438, 1/3000) was used in 5% BSA in TBST at 4°C overnight. Goat Anti-Mouse/Rabbit IgG-HRP Secondary Antibody (HY-P8004/HY-P8001, 1/10,000) was used for 1 hour at room temperature.

  • Immunocytochemistry analysis of Hela cells labeling Cyclin E1 with Cyclin E1 Antibody (HY-P80635) at 1/50 dilution. Cells were fixed in 4% paraformaldehyde for 15 minutes at room temperature, permeabilized with 0.1% Triton X-100 for 10 minutes at room temperature, then blocked with QuickBlock™ Blocking Buffer for Immunol Staining for 10 min at room temperature. Cells were then incubated with Cyclin E1 Antibody (HY-P80635) at 1/50 dilution in QuickBlock™ Blocking Buffer for Immunol Staining at 4 ℃. Alexa Fluor® 488-conjugated AffiniPure Goat Anti-Rabbit IgG H&L(HY-P8002, Green) was used as the secondary antibody at 1/1,000 dilution. PBS instead of the primary antibody was used as the secondary antibody only control. The Nuclear counterstain was DAPI (Blue).

Background
Function:Essential for the control of the cell cycle at the G1/S (start) transition
Subcellular Localization:Nucleus
Expression:
Tissue_specificity:It is highly expressed in the testes and placenta. Its expression level is lower in bronchial epithelial cells.
Isoforms & Post-Translational Modification:P24864 has 3 isomers: P24864-1: 47077 Da (predicted); P24864-2: 41982 Da (predicted); P24864-3: 45150 Da (predicted).
Phosphorylation of both Thr-395 by GSK3 and Ser-399 by CDK2 creates a high affinity degron recognized by FBXW7, and accelerates degradation via the ubiquitin proteasome pathway. Phosphorylation at Thr-77 creates a low affinity degron also recognized by FBXW7;Ubiquitinated by UHRF2; appears to occur independently of phosphorylation
Subunit:Interacts with CDK2 protein kinase to form a serine/threonine kinase holoenzyme complex. The cyclin subunit imparts substrate specificity to the complex (PubMed:15660127). Found in a complex with CDK2, CABLES1 and CCNA1 (By similarity). Part of a complex consisting of UHRF2, CDK2 and CCNE1 (PubMed:15178429). Interacts directly with UHRF2; the interaction ubiquitinates CCNE1 and appears to occur independently of CCNE1 phosphorylation (PubMed:21952639). Interacts with INCA1 (PubMed:21540187)
